From the award-winning author and former New York Times opinion writer and columnist comes a fresh vision for navigating burnout and weariness through ancient Christian practices'Honest, wise and persistent in imagination, this is a book to refresh the seasoned spiritual traveler. A beautifully crafted weave of both resilience and wonder' Martin Shaw, author of Liturgies of the WildHow do we cultivate faith that endures?Early Christians often grappled with a reality we rarely talk about in contemporary life: that God seems to abandon the soul at times, leaving us feeling as if we are alone and left to our own resources. For centuries, times of 'aridity' were seen as necessary – prerequisites for growth and maturity. Yet in our culture fixated on speed and optimisation, we risk losing this deeper sense of the human journey and the resilience that comes with it.Drawing from her own season of exhaustion and also from the rich well of Christian tradition – particularly the earliest Christian monks – Warren explores the habits and mindsets that anchor us through doubt, difficulty and spiritual dryness. She helps us see that nothing is wasted – that, even in desert seasons, something good is growing, rooted in grace and reaching toward glory.What Grows in Weary Lands speaks to anyone longing for a life of depth in a distracted age and guides us toward lives of resilience, renewal and flourishing.Ebury Vine: The Home Of Christian Living. Your ‘yes’ changes everything.Let It Be Me invites you into 100 powerful devotionals inspired by Mary, Mother of Jesus's courageous yes, and the lifelong journey that followed.At the heart of this collection is a practice the author calls ‘Marynating’ – the intentional act of immersing yourself in Mary’s virtues, compassion and wisdom so her example can gently shape and transform your life. Each devotional pairs thoughtful insight with a practical reflection and a simple prayer designed to strengthen your inner courage and help you gain clarity when life feels uncertain.Whether you’re navigating change, searching for meaning or simply craving a moment of calm, these reflections offer encouragement for the everyday moments that matter the most.

AI is transforming work, creativity, communication, politics and the fabric of our daily lives. Yet the deepest questions it raises are moral, not technological: What does it mean to be human? What is progress for? And what must never be surrendered to the machine?In Magnifica Humanitas, or ‘Magnificent Humanity’, Pope Leo draws on the deep well of Catholic social teaching to call for a future in which innovation serves humanity rather than diminishes it. Rooted in the Catholic vision of the human person, this landmark reflection speaks to the ethical and spiritual challenges of the technological age, asking what innovation is for and who may be left behind when progress is measured only by speed, scale and efficiency.Delivered at the outset of what many consider to be the next technological revolution, Magnifica Humanitas is Pope Leo XIV’s first landmark encyclical, addressing the contemporary challenge of safeguarding our humanity in the dawning era of Artificial Intelligence at the beginning of his papacy.Neither fearful nor naïve, this is a clear-eyed invitation to think more deeply about the world we are building - and the human beings we are becoming.
